14 /**
15 * failtest_init - initialize the failtest module
16 * @argc: the number of commandline arguments
17 * @argv: the commandline argument array
19 * This initializes the module, and in particular if argv[1] is "--failpath="
20 * then it ensures that failures follow that pattern. This allows easy
21 * debugging of complex failure paths.
23 void failtest_init(int argc, char *argv[]);
25 /**
26 * failtest_exit - clean up and exit the test
27 * @status: the status (usually exit_status() from ccan/tap).
29 * This cleans up and changes to files made in this child, and exits the test.
30 * It also calls your failtest_default_hook, if any.
32 * A child which does not exit via failtest_exit() will cause the overall test
33 * to fail.
35 void NORETURN failtest_exit(int status);

203 * failtest_hook - whether a certain call should fail or not.
204 * @history: the ordered history of all failtest calls.
206 * The default value of this hook is failtest_default_hook(), which returns
207 * FAIL_OK (ie. yes, fail the call).
209 * You can override it, and avoid failing certain calls. The parameters
210 * of the call (but not the return value(s)) will be filled in for the last
211 * call.
213 * Example:
214 * static enum failtest_result dont_fail_alloc(struct tlist_calls *history)
216 * struct failtest_call *call;
217 * call = tlist_tail(history, list);
218 * if (call->type == FAILTEST_MALLOC
219 * || call->type == FAILTEST_CALLOC
220 * || call->type == FAILTEST_REALLOC)
221 * return FAIL_DONT_FAIL;
222 * return FAIL_OK;
224 * ...
225 * failtest_hook = dont_fail_alloc;
227 extern enum failtest_result (*failtest_hook)(struct tlist_calls *history);
230 * failtest_exit_check - hook for additional checks on a failed child.
231 * @history: the ordered history of all failtest calls.
233 * Your program might have additional checks to do on failure, such as
234 * check that a file is not corrupted, or than an error message has been
235 * logged.
237 * If this returns false, the path to this failure will be printed and the
238 * overall test will fail.
240 extern bool (*failtest_exit_check)(struct tlist_calls *history);
243 * failtest_has_failed - determine if a failure has occurred.
245 * Sometimes you want to exit immediately if you've experienced an
246 * injected failure. This is useful when you have four separate tests
247 * in your test suite, and you don't want to do the next one if you've
248 * had a failure in a previous one.
250 extern bool failtest_has_failed(void);
253 * failtest_timeout_ms - how long to wait before killing child.
255 * Default is 20,000 (20 seconds).
257 extern unsigned int failtest_timeout_ms;
